A Conceptual Dependency Analysis on Requirements Clustering for Component Selection

A. Siba, R. Subha

Abstract


Component Based System (CBS) development is used to integrate existing components to build a software system. In this project, a goal model is created for Meeting Scheduling System which consists of High Level Goals and Concrete Level Goals. A conceptual dependency analysis is created to model interdependencies of CBS. Then the goals are clustered based on the usage, non-functional and threat dependencies. A potential list of candidate components is identified for each cluster. Each CLG in the cluster is identified as a keyword and is used to search for off the- shelf components that satisfy it. The off-the-shelf components that satisfy all the CLGs in a cluster are candidates for the cluster (consolidated CLG).Then the matching index of the cluster are found. The cluster based component selection process leads to a set of consolidated CLGs and a portfolio of candidate components which satisfies system requirements.
